Organisationskriser och ledarskap: En studie om hur ledare hanterar organisationskriser som uppkommer i följd av globala kriser
Södertörn University, School of Social Sciences, Business Studies.
Södertörn University, School of Social Sciences, Business Studies.
2021 (Swedish)Independent thesis Advanced level (degree of Master (One Year)), 20 credits / 30 HE creditsStudent thesis
Abstract [en]

Background: Organizations are constantly going through inevitable changes due to global crises that risk the organization's existence. Crisis management work is thus an important process that refers to how these crises are handled. Leadership is an important component during crisis situations as the leader's role determines what the crisis management work looks like and how effective it is. With the help of leadership skills and competencies, the leader can succeed in crisis management in a productive way.

Purpose: The purpose of the study is to investigate and create a deeper understanding of how leaders handle organizational crises that arise because of global crises and the importance of different leadership competencies that are fundamental in crisis management.

Method: The study follows an interpretivist paradigm and refers to the phenomenon of organizational crises and leadership. The study is based on the qualitative research method and has a deductive approach. Literature and scientific articles form the basis of the study's theoretical frame of reference. The empirical material of the study is based on five semistructured interviews with the CEO from different niche banks.

Conclusion: Leadership is an important and crucial factor that affects crisis management in the organization when a crisis occurs. The leader's role is fundamental in how crises are handled, which leads on to crisis management. Crisis management efficiency depends on leadership skills and behavior that the leader chooses to have in order to adapt to the ongoing crisis. It is essential to possess leadership skills that can be applied during crisis situations and lead to effective crisis management. Furthermore, leaders can choose what behavior they have towards the crisis, which is also decisive for how the crisis is handled and how the results ofthe crisis management emerge.
